Formulas Name : Eucommia Paste

Chinese Name : 茱萸膏

Drug Formulation

Eucommia fruit (washed in hot water) 1 liang 3 fen, Atractylodes macrocephala 5 liang 1 fen, pork fat 5 liang, juice of day-old ginger 8 liang.

Source

*San Yin*, Volume 8.

Processing

Pound the two ingredients—Eucommia and Atractylodes—into a fine powder, mix with the ginger juice and pork fat, and simmer until it becomes a sticky syrup.

Benefits

For spleen deficiency with cold, bloating, a sensation of fullness in the throat, difficulty swallowing food, and belching of foul-smelling undigested food.

Instructions for Use

Take 1 tablespoon per dose, mixed with warm wine before meals.
